A “digital image” is a picture stored on a computer., Images can be made by putting together lots of tiny squares, known as pixels., Bitmap images are then stored as binary numbers., The binary number defines the colours., In a low-resolution image, the pixels are larger., This results in images that look blocky or pixelated., Metadata is information about an image., Vector images are made up of points, lines and shapes., Vector files are small as they are stored mathematically., Vector image quality remains the same when enlarged (lossless).,
